New NSF Award for Math Professor's Research

Professor Luca Capogna of the department of mathematical sciences has been awarded $171,773 from the National Science Foundation for his research on quasiconformal mappings and nonlinear partial differential equations. Capogna's research has been funded by the National Science Foundation since 1997 through several awards.
